I remember having a hell of a time backing up the TTS stuff when I did a backup of my K3, back in the 3.0.2 day. I'm not sure how I ended up working around that, but I think mostly by hammering at it with rsync with the --partial switch enabled ^^.
No idea what might be the root of the issue, but, AFAIR, my K2i was way less finnicky

.